While Orange Ulster BOCES is primarily a public career and technical education center offering less-than-two-year programs, it serves as a valuable stepping stone for students interested in health careers. Students can gain early exposure to healthcare environments and build essential skills before transferring to colleges with full pre-med programs. The small enrollment fosters personalized support for academic and career planning.
Orange Ulster BOCES provides foundational science coursework and career exploration that can prepare students to transition into pre-med tracks at four-year institutions.
